Android Skill Required
Android Skill Set
- Strong knowledge of Android SDK, different versions of Android, and how to deal with different screen sizes.
- Prior experience as an Android Developer using Kotlin, Java, Android SDK, and Android NDK.
- Experience in publishing an application on the Google Play store.
- Proven work experience in design patterns mobile architecture using frameworks such as MVVM/MVC/MVP.
- Familiarity with RESTful APIs to connect Android applications to back-end services
- Strong knowledge of Android UI design principles, patterns, and best practices
- Understanding of Google?s Android design principles and interface guidelines
- Proficient understanding of code versioning tools, such as Git
- Problem solving with good analytical skills.
- In Depth Knowledge on Android Basic components and Use cases
- Strong Hands on experience in Kotlin
- Knowledge on Data Structures
- Usage of Debugging and Performance tools
- Efficient in writing Unit and Espresso tests.